Kurmain - Amas, Gaya

Kurmain is a village situated in the Amas subdivision of Gaya district, Bihar. It is located approximately 13 km from the tehsil headquarters in Amas and around 38 km from the district headquarters in Gaya. Kalwan ser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kurmain village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kurmain is 255774. The village covers a total geographical area of 162 hectares and falls under the 824219 pincode. Sherghati is the nearest town, located about 6 km away.

Kurmain village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Kurmain

As per Census 2011, Kurmain village has a total population of 1,724 people, consisting of 914 males and 810 females. The village has 253 households and a sex ratio of 886 females per 1,000 males. There are 306 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 952 literate and 772 illiterate residents. Additionally, 565 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Kurmain

Kurmain is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Guraru, while the nearest airport is Birsa Munda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 123.8 km.
